The table below looks at the prevalence of the term Public Sector in contract job vacancies in the West Midlands. Included is a benchmarking guide to the contractor rates offered in vacancies that cited Public Sector over the 6 months leading up to 6 August 2026, comparing them to the same period in the previous two years.

6 months to
6 Aug 2026
Same period 2025 Same period 2024
Rank 12 16 19
Rank change year-on-year +4 +3 -9
Contract jobs citing Public Sector 403 155 129
As % of all contract jobs in the West Midlands 11.56% 9.25% 6.94%
As % of the General category 21.77% 14.53% 12.73%
Number of daily rates quoted 300 100 93
10th Percentile £350 £274 £267
25th Percentile £415 £409 £358
Median daily rate (50th Percentile) £491 £475 £458
Median % change year-on-year +3.37% +3.83% -11.81%
75th Percentile £575 £528 £550
90th Percentile £663 £589 £648
England median daily rate £515 £513 £516
% change year-on-year +0.49% -0.58% -4.09%
